About This Item

New York: Harper & Brothers, 1853. 1st Edition 1st Printing. Hardcover. Very Good/No Jacket. 1853 FIRST PRINTING of First Edition. Original ribbed brown percaline cloth with gilt decoration front, debossed borders front, gilt lettering spine with debossed rules, debossed decoration and borders rear (mirroring the front but without gilt), pale yellow EPs (possibly original, but seemingly too thick to be original compared to similar EPs from the period of publication). Rare book and especially rare in the original covers which tend to break down easily with age, the percaline covering becoming very brittle when it dries with age. This example has had the original spine relaid almost seamlessly and had similar very matched to original material restorations at the corner tips. There is cracking at the outside hinges but the hinges are strong and nowhere close to failing. The inside hinges are not cracked and are especially strong. The binding is sound without cracking or looseness. Complete with all pages, all maps, all illustration plates and tissue guards. There is an old owner name written on the FFEP and an unintelligible scribble on the front pastedown otherwise there are no owner marks or writing on any other pages. Most pages are free of foxing, but the full page illustration plates have some foxing (heavy on three, mostly in the margins) and the tissue guards are browned with some offsetting to opposite pages. Photos of all of the plates, maps, and EPs accompany this listing. The book measures 236mm tall x 160mm, and has 552 pages + 8 pages of ads at the end, many in-text b/w illustrations, 14 full-page illustrations (some are tinted), 3 maps (one of which is folding).
